Flying after Scuba Diving
For a single no-decompression scuba dive, you should not fly or go to altitude for at least 18 hours. If you are joining multiple dives, however, you will need to wait 24 hours after your last dive. Additionally, this also includes Skydiving and Hot Air Ballooning. However, we recommend waiting a minimum of 24 hours whenever possible.

Medical Conditions & Medications:
Queensland, Australia has some of the strictest scuba diving rules in the world but also the safest scuba diving record. We are regulated by the Queensland Government Code of Practice and comply with all rules, including medical, as is the law.
- All passengers participating in any Scuba activities must complete a [hga_dive_questionaire_text text="Medical Questionnaire"]. If you’ve answered yes to any questions or take any prescribed medication, you will need further medical clearance. This must be arranged prior to your day of departure.
- Medication: DO NOT presume that by taking medication is controlling your medical conditions, and you should be fine to scuba dive, as it is the medication that can be the problem when scuba diving. Particularly prescribed medication may require a medical clearance.
- The medical certification should be provided in English, preferably by a medical practitioner with experience in diving medicine, within 90 days prior to the scuba dive. The certificate must state that the person is medically fit to dive.

Weight Surcharges: Weight is an important consideration. It affects aircraft weight and balance, fuel allowances, climb rates and equipment maintenance. Every customer will be weighed at check- in. We must be informed at the time of booking if a customer weighs 95kg or more. Please note the maximum weight for tandem skydiving is 115kg. We reserve the right to refuse service based on weight if we consider it a safety issue. The following weight surcharges apply:
